About

Alexander Zdravkov is a scholar working on Mechanics of Materials, Geochemistry and Petrology and Atmospheric Science. According to data from OpenAlex, Alexander Zdravkov has authored 27 papers receiving a total of 397 indexed citations (citations by other indexed papers that have themselves been cited), including 21 papers in Mechanics of Materials, 16 papers in Geochemistry and Petrology and 11 papers in Atmospheric Science. Recurrent topics in Alexander Zdravkov's work include Hydrocarbon exploration and reservoir analysis (21 papers), Coal and Its By-products (16 papers) and Geology and Paleoclimatology Research (11 papers). Alexander Zdravkov is often cited by papers focused on Hydrocarbon exploration and reservoir analysis (21 papers), Coal and Its By-products (16 papers) and Geology and Paleoclimatology Research (11 papers). Alexander Zdravkov collaborates with scholars based in Bulgaria, Austria and Serbia. Alexander Zdravkov's co-authors include Achim Bechtel, Jordan Kortenski, Reinhard F. Sachsenhofer, Irena Kostova, R. Gratzer, Maya Stefanova, Стефан Маринов, Rudy Peeters, Fabrizio Evangelista and Mark van de Kerkhof and has published in prestigious journals such as Organic Geochemistry, International Journal of Coal Geology and Energy Sources Part A Recovery Utilization and Environmental Effects.
